What Are Camber Kits?
Camber kits are mechanical components that allow you to adjust the angle of your vehicle’s wheels relative to the road. The wheel’s tilt inward or outward from the top, known as camber, affects how the tire meets the road surface. Too much negative or positive camber can lead to uneven tire wear and poor handling. Camber kits provide the flexibility to fine-tune this angle, optimizing your vehicle’s performance and improving tire longevity.
How Camber Kits Affect Handling
One of the main advantages of camber kits is the improvement in handling. When you adjust the camber angle, your tires maintain better contact with the road during cornering. This increased contact reduces tire slip and provides more stability, especially in tight turns or during high-speed driving. For performance enthusiasts, camber kits are essential for achieving better cornering grip, allowing the car to respond more precisely to steering inputs.
Improving Tire Longevity
Improper camber settings can cause uneven tire wear. For instance, excessive negative camber may wear out the inside edge of the tire faster than the rest of the tread. Camber kits allow for accurate adjustments, ensuring that your tires wear evenly over time. This not only saves money on tire replacement but also maintains consistent traction, which is critical for both safety and performance.

Adaptable for Different Driving Conditions
Another benefit of camber kits is their adaptability to various driving conditions. Off-road vehicles, race cars, and daily commuters all have different performance needs. Camber kits make it possible to customize wheel angles to suit specific driving styles. For example, a track-focused car may benefit from more negative camber to improve cornering speed, while a daily driver may require a balanced camber setting for smooth and safe handling. This flexibility makes camber kits a versatile solution for many vehicle types.
